175 /* Exported macros -----------------------------------------------------------*/
176 /** @defgroup RNG_Exported_Macros RNG Exported Macros
177   * @{
178   */
179 
180 /** @brief Reset RNG handle state
181   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G Handle
182   * @retval None
183   */
184 #if (USE_HAL_RNG_REGISTER_CALLBACKS == 1)
185 #define __HAL_RNG_RESET_HANDLE_STATE(__HANDLE__)  do{                                                   \
186                                                        (__HANDLE__)->State = HAL_RNG_STATE_RESET;       \
187                                                        (__HANDLE__)->MspInitCallback = NULL;            \
188                                                        (__HANDLE__)->MspDeInitCallback = NULL;          \
189                                                     } while(0U)
190 #else
191 #define __HAL_RNG_RESET_HANDLE_STATE(__HANDLE__) ((__HANDLE__)->State = HAL_RNG_STATE_RESET)
192 #endif /*USE_HAL_RNG_REGISTER_CALLBACKS */
193 
194 /**
195   * @brief  Enables the RNG peripheral.
196   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G Handle
197   * @retval None
198   */
199 #define __HAL_RNG_ENABLE(__HANDLE__) ((__HANDLE__)->Instance->CR |=  RNG_CR_RNGEN)
200 
201 /**
202   * @brief  Disables the RNG peripheral.
203   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G Handle
204   * @retval None
205   */
206 #define __HAL_RNG_DISABLE(__HANDLE__) ((__HANDLE__)->Instance->CR &= ~RNG_CR_RNGEN)
207 
208 /**
209   * @brief  Check the selected RNG flag status.
210   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G Handle
211   * @param  __FLAG__ RNG flag
212   *          This parameter can be one of the following values:
213   *            @arg RNG_FLAG_DRDY:  Data ready
214   *            @arg RNG_FLAG_CECS:  Clock error current status
215   *            @arg RNG_FLAG_SECS:  Seed error current status
216   * @retval The new state of __FLAG__ (SET or RESET).
217   */
218 #define __HAL_RNG_GET_FLAG(__HANDLE__, __FLAG__) (((__HANDLE__)->Instance->SR & (__FLAG__)) == (__FLAG__))
219 
220 /**
221   * @brief  Clears the selected RNG flag status.
222   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G handle
223   * @param  __FLAG__ RNG flag to clear
224   * @note   WARNING: This is a dummy macro for HAL code alignment,
225   *         flags RNG_FLAG_DRDY, RNG_FLAG_CECS and RNG_FLAG_SECS are read-only.
226   * @retval None
227   */
228 #define __HAL_RNG_CLEAR_FLAG(__HANDLE__, __FLAG__)                      /* dummy  macro */
229 
230 /**
231   * @brief  Enables the RNG interrupts.
232   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G Handle
233   * @retval None
234   */
235 #define __HAL_RNG_ENABLE_IT(__HANDLE__) ((__HANDLE__)->Instance->CR |=  RNG_CR_IE)
236 
237 /**
238   * @brief  Disables the RNG interrupts.
239   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G Handle
240   * @retval None
241   */
242 #define __HAL_RNG_DISABLE_IT(__HANDLE__) ((__HANDLE__)->Instance->CR &= ~RNG_CR_IE)
243 
244 /**
245   * @brief  Checks whether the specified RNG interrupt has occurred or not.
246   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G Handle
247   * @param  __INTERRUPT__ specifies the RNG interrupt status flag to check.
248   *         This parameter can be one of the following values:
249   *            @arg RNG_IT_DRDY: Data ready interrupt
250   *            @arg RNG_IT_CEI: Clock error interrupt
251   *            @arg RNG_IT_SEI: Seed error interrupt
252   * @retval The new state of __INTERRUPT__ (SET or RESET).
253   */
254 #define __HAL_RNG_GET_IT(__HANDLE__, __INTERRUPT__) (((__HANDLE__)->Instance->SR & (__INTERRUPT__)) == (__INTERRUPT__))
255 
256 /**
257   * @brief  Clear the RNG interrupt status flags.
258   * @param  __HANDLE__ RNG Handle
259   * @param  __INTERRUPT__ specifies the RNG interrupt status flag to clear.
260   *          This parameter can be one of the following values:
261   *            @arg RNG_IT_CEI: Clock error interrupt
262   *            @arg RNG_IT_SEI: Seed error interrupt
263   * @note   RNG_IT_DRDY flag is read-only, reading RNG_DR register automatically clears RNG_IT_DRDY.
264   * @retval None
265   */
266 #define __HAL_RNG_CLEAR_IT(__HANDLE__, __INTERRUPT__) (((__HANDLE__)->Instance->SR) = ~(__INTERRUPT__))
267
